Artist: Saigon Kick

Title: Moments From the Fringe

Saigon Kick Homepage

(click on Artist's name above to return to artist's main page)

Saigon Kick Moments From the Fringe Album Cover

 

Category: Hard Rock

Year: 1998

Label: (England)

Catalog Number: cride 3

Personnel

Compilation of songs from 1990-1997.
Some unreleased demos of released songs.

Tracks

1.  Dizzy's Vine  
2.  Colors  
3.  Hey Hey Hey  
4.  Homeland  
5.  Beautiful  
6.  My Only Friend  
7.  Love Is On The Way  
8.  Spidee The Rapist  
9.  God Of 42nd St.  
10.  Feel The Same Way  
11.  When You Were Mine  
12.  Hostile Youth  
13.  All I Want  
14.  Spot Him A Beer  
15.  Yoyu And I  
16.  My Heart Screams  
17.  Salvation  
18.  The Lizard
